Transaction 864907c2cc632b70a1b59ffb0014bf7fcdb9252aff4916834c7f31a09c50f52f

1 Input
2 Outputs
  • 864907c2cc632b70a1b59ffb0014bf7fcdb9252aff4916834c7f31a09c50f52f:0
  • value  1557485
    address  3MKaGJR7JJ5khWdkZSiFjrgs8PBH98uxM1
  • 864907c2cc632b70a1b59ffb0014bf7fcdb9252aff4916834c7f31a09c50f52f:1
  • value  353967
    address  186AHcWfA2biiMMuPHKK839nPadR7tdU2C